confused by the discrepancy in the Snidal manual and hitchcocks tech notes. Snidel says the dished centers "reach towards the hub" (both dishes facing inward?) - hitchcocks says the inner dished plate raised surface should face the fitter (outward?) and the outer dished plate raised surface should face away from the fitter (inward?) (these would not face the same direction) which is right?
By Norm
#25534
Dean, Hitchcocks are correct providing you have 2 dished plates, if you only have one it goes in as the outer steel plate and the dish faces in and when you fit it you will see why it is dished
